🙂A single person spends $799 per month in Mohammedia vs $1,017 in Medellin, rent included.
🙂A couple spends around $1,377 per month in Mohammedia vs $1,602 in Medellin, rent included.
🙂A family of three spends $1,956 per month in Mohammedia vs $2,188 in Medellin, rent included.
🙂Mohammedia is about 21% cheaper than Medellin, driven mainly by Getting Around.
📊Both Mohammedia and Medellin are more affordable than the global median – Mohammedia41% lower, Medellin24% lower.

Cost Breakdown
🏠A central one-bedroom costs $270 in Mohammedia versus $482 in Medellin. Rent is usually the largest line item in a monthly budget, so the gap here sets the tone for the overall comparison.
💰Salaries run about 8% higher in Mohammedia, which reinforces the cost advantage – you earn more and spend less. Purchasing power leans clearly in its favor.
🛒A mid-range dinner for two costs $30.00 in Mohammedia versus $33.00 in Medellin. Groceries tell a different story – $213 in Mohammedia vs $190 in Medellin – so Medellin wins on supermarket bills even if dining out costs more.
